Runbook fragment: Deploying the Quillbranch N+1 fix

This release replaces per-node resolver calls in the Quillbranch GraphQL layer with batched dataloaders, eliminating the N+1 pattern on the catalog queries. Expect query latency to drop sharply; if it does not, the batching flags are likely unset. Verify cache warmup completes before routing traffic, and hold the canary at ten percent for thirty minutes. The configuration values that must be in place are listed below.

deployment values, yagef-yawip:
ELIOX_PIN=5303
ELIOX_METRICS_HOST=metrics.eliox.paliqworks.corp
ELIOX_LOG_LEVEL=error
ELIOX_TENANT=praiel

# Glimmerkit Environments

Quick notes for whoever inherits snapshot testing on the Glimmerkit UI library. Snapshots run in the "frost" environment only — don't generate them locally, the font rendering differs and you'll get noisy diffs. Approvals go through the Lanternview dashboard. If a run hangs, nuke the cache volume first. The frost runner uses the following configuration values.

service settings:
FRAMIR_LOG_LEVEL=debug
FRAMIR_METRICS_HOST=metrics.framir.tolvaqcorp.corp
FRAMIR_POOL_SIZE=16

Ticket HAVOC-2291: Static-analysis baseline drift in Lintfold

The baseline file for the Cardamine service no longer matches the scanner output, so every build flags 340 pre-existing findings as new. On-call: do not regenerate the baseline blindly — three of the new findings are genuine and were introduced last sprint. Suppress only the entries tagged legacy, then re-run the gate. Verification requires matching the pipeline run against the token recorded below.

session token of kagup-hahaf = htk3_2b8